Kitchen Area Faucets: Repair Service as well as Upkeep

Fixing and also upkeep is easier than ever before and can be done by an useful house owner. Rubber rings can be conveniently changed in your home when required. Prior to working with the sink, turn off the water and cover the drains. Appropriately cleansing and also maintaining your faucet will prolong the life as well as keep it in good working order.

Inspect the maker's directions for cleaning up the surface. A lot of can be cleaned up with moderate soap as well as water or window cleaner. Don't use harsh cleansing items, which can harm the coating. Polish matte completed with a furnishings brightens. Examine the label to be sure the product you use is safe for the material of your fixtures.

Installation Treatments.



The new taps are much easier to mount than older designs. Most suppliers consist of all connections and also fittings required to set up the device on your own. Complete installment instructions are consisted of with the faucet. Seek total kits that include the adaptable hoses required to attach to your supply of water. If these aren't consisted of, you will require to acquire them separately. Don't be distressed if you discover fragments in the water when you finish setup. This is simply particles caught in the component from manufacturing and setup. They will certainly wash clear if you let the water run for a couple of minutes.

When to Replace Your Kitchen Faucet?


We can agree that the kitchen faucet is the most overused appliance in any home. The faucet comes in handy to make sure that your dishes do not go into the dishwasher with lots of grime. It’s where you wash your fresh vegetables and fruits. The faucet is also centrally placed and acts as the central hand-washing base.



For these reasons, you should ensure that the faucet is functioning properly. When the faucet malfunctions, a lot of kitchen activities will be thrown off balance. Your kitchen and home generally depend on the faucet’s functionality for smooth operations.



However, just like most appliances, it is not designed to last forever, and a kitchen faucet repair will be inevitable. After serving you and your family for a reasonable period, it will begin to wear out, resulting in the need for a repair or replacement.


Signs That the Kitchen Faucet Requires Repair


How do you know that your kitchen faucet requires some repair or replacement? Below are some of the signs you should look out for.


Visible Mineral Deposits


After a long period of use, you will notice mineral deposits building up in the faucet, reducing its performance. These mineral deposits often resemble a build-up of old toothpaste, and they will build up both inside the spigot and around the base.



The mineral deposits are unavoidable due to the hard water we use in our homes. It is, therefore, not uncommon to find your faucet clogged with mineral deposits. However, the presence of the deposits affects the normal functioning of the faucet as well as its appearance. The flanges, gaskets, and filters might clog, blocking the passage of water.



Using a water softener solution could help reduce mineral deposit build-up in the kitchen faucet. This is, however, not a permanent solution, and the deposits will finally show, which is a sign that it is time for a kitchen faucet repair.


Extremely Old Faucet


The lifespan of your kitchen faucet will depend on several factors, among them being its model and make. However, it can be very challenging to find out the type of faucet you have in your kitchen, but there are many ways to find out.



For instance, you can look at the model number, which is often printed on the underside or back of the spout. The manufacturer’s information about the faucet will help you assess the model, and subsequently, its lifespan. If, by all means, you cannot figure out the lifespan of your kitchen faucet, you can replace it after 10-15 years.


Rust


Does your kitchen faucet crack or stick when you move it? Does the water take some time to run through it? If so, these are signs that your faucet is internally corroded or rusted. Once the faucet begins to break down from rust, there is nothing much you can do to repair it. You will have to replace it with a new one.



Rust will have built up internally long before it’s even externally visible. You will start noticing rust around the spigot and the base. If corrosion and rust are not addressed, your kitchen faucet becomes less effective and more leak-prone over time.


Consistent Leaking, Even After Repairs


Minor kitchen faucet malfunctions can usually be repaired with a simple cartridge replacement. However, that alone might not be enough in some cases. If the faucet does not stop leaking after repairing it a couple of times, then it is time to replace it.



You should not waste your resources replacing a faucet that does not respond to repair. A leaking kitchen faucet is not only annoying, but constant leakage might result in mold growth. Replacing a malfunctioning faucet saves you money compared to attempting multiple repairs that yield no results.
